One such notable achievement was the establishment of the DAILY BLUE brand, founded in Italy in 1974. This visionary creation by Adriano Goldschmied sparked a revolutionary wave in fashion, propelling denim from a humble fabric to a symbol of sophistication and inspiration. Upon relocating to the United States and securing a position as a member of the esteemed Council of Fashion Designers of America (CFDA), Adriano remains a steadfast advocate for innovation and sustainable design. Hailing from the opulent Italian ski resort town of Cortina d'Ampezzo, Daily Blue swiftly became synonymous with luxurious ready-to-wear denim.
